#b135f9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b135f9 is composed of 69.4% red, 20.8%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.9% cyan, 78.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 278 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 59.2%. #b135f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6aff with #6300f3.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

Shades and Tints of #b135f9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050008 is the darkest color, while #fbf3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b135f9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989599 is the less saturated color, while #b135f9 is the most saturated one.
